AERI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review
123 of the 3,752 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aerie Pharmaceuticals (AERI)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$693M — up 8.2% from $641M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 36 funds opened new AERI posit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 27 holders — while 46 added to existing stakes and 27 trimmed.
The largest buyer was State Street, adding an estimated $20.7M. The largest seller was Clarus Ventures, exiting entirely with an estimated $97.4M sold.
